Transaction 5e17761ca887053911473c8fe28185d24ca510ecd3a5d1be577a0566bde36c8f
1 Input
1 Output
-
5e17761ca887053911473c8fe28185d24ca510ecd3a5d1be577a0566bde36c8f:0
- value
- 8541634
- script pubkey
- OP_0 OP_PUSHBYTES_20 313b3f721c22241e5971414ce1b7cbbf20805314
- address
- bc1qxyan7usuygjpukt3g9xwrd7thusgq5c5kgvrz8